6. IoT based Smart Parking System:-


In this project, when the vehicle arrive at the gate the driver will connect to the parking
Wi-Fi and its homepage will have the real time data the available to the driver about
the number of available parking space, if all the parking space are full the gate will not
open and display the message on the page with “no parking available and
approximately waiting time”. If the parking is available homepage will give the option
to select the floor to park if parking is available and the parking spot. A real time
position detector in the Wi-Fi range can suggest the nearest available parking to the
driver to avoid longer distance to be travelled for parking. Once the vehicle reaches
the spot each parking space has Infra-red sensor available on floor of the parking slot.
When the car crosses stands right above the IR sensor the Wi-Fi client node updates
this information to master node available at the entrance. This will change the number
of parking space available and when the car is parked it will ask the driver on the
homepage about approx parking time.

7. Wireless LPG Level Monitoring with Leakage Detection:-


This project is implemented using Arduino Uno platform. The design of a wireless LPG
(Liquefied Petroleum Gas) level monitoring is used in kitchen automation. The
developed device continuously monitors the level of the LPG present in the cylinder
using load sensor (weight sensor) via SMS. The user sets gas level, by weight of
cylinder says around 2kg. When load cell weighs the cylinder to be 2 kgs. The device
automatically books the cylinder for refueling using a GSM module, At the same time
the message will be displayed on LCD(Liquid Crystal Display) as “Booking Cylinder”.
In addition, leakage monitoring system is proposed for home safety. This system
detects the leakage of the LPG and alerts the consumer about the leak by SMS and
as an emergency measure the system will turn off the power supply.

8. Smart Attendance System using IoT:-


In the smart attendance system the RFID reader will be present which will be sending the
signals continuously ,the id card will contain the RFID tag which will receive these radio
wave signals to use as the power. The RFID tag will store the a unique id in the memory
of the RFID card .When the student comes to the institution the student has to show the

RFID tag to the RFID reader ,when the signals are sent from the reader to the tag ,the tag
will respond by sending the unique id of the tag to reader .the RFID reader is connected
to a microprocessor which in turn send the data to server where the database stores the
details of the students with the unique id of the tag as primary key .A search of that key is
carried out ,if the record is not found then a negative response is sent to the
microprocessor and the student is not allowed to enter the institution. If the record is found
then the time of arrival is stored inside the database and a mail is sent to the parent with
the time of arrival. When the student leave the institution the tag should been again made
to be in contact with the reader which sends the signal to microprocessor and
Microprocessor to the server where time of leaving is stored and a mail is again send to
parent with time.
